Product description

For teams subject to compliance frameworks like PCI-DSS, HIPAA, or government data-handling policies, standard hardware returns create a documentation gap. The FC-10-W0226-301-02-12 closes that gap for the FortiSwitch FS-224D-FPOE: when a unit fails and gets returned to Fortinet under RMA, it goes through a certified data-destruction process with a verifiable audit trail.

What exactly is destroyed in the Secure RMA process?

Fortinet’s Secure RMA process covers the destruction of any storage media in the returned unit, including flash memory, NVRAM, and any logs or configuration data stored on the device. You receive a certificate of destruction after the process is complete.

Does this service replace failed hardware faster than standard RMA?

Secure RMA focuses on the data-security side of hardware returns, not on response speed. If faster replacement is your priority, consider adding Priority RMA (-210-, -211-, or -212-) to your FortiCare plan instead.

Is a FortiCare contract required to use Secure RMA?

Yes. This service must be paired with an active FortiCare Premium or Elite contract on the FortiSwitch FS-224D-FPOE. It cannot be used as a standalone support option.

Which compliance frameworks recognize Fortinet’s Secure RMA process?

Fortinet’s Secure RMA is aligned with common data-sanitization standards such as NIST 800-88 guidelines. It is accepted by auditors for PCI-DSS, HIPAA, and federal government frameworks that require documented hardware decommissioning procedures.

Can I add this service mid-lifecycle if the switch is already deployed?

Yes, provided the unit has an active FortiCare Premium or Elite contract. Fortinet will need the serial number to validate eligibility. Secure RMA coverage begins on the contract start date, not the original purchase date of the hardware.
